Hey there,

looking to do a live duo with a keyboard-playing buddy. We may stick mostly with dueling keyboards but we are kicking around doing some synthwave covers (and others that might could use drums).

Nothing extravagant, no tracks, no realistic song-length patterns with fills is our thinking. Just very basic beats that we could play and sing over. I either need a quick-change tempo control or have patterns that can save the tempo, but I'm not planning to save a pattern per-song if I can help it, so the tempo control would be great.

Eventually if we can make this sound good i might go with hardware, something like a Drum Brute Impact or possibly a groove box. it would be fun to do on-the-fly patterns. Before shelling out I want to see if it works, we already own ipads and have interfaces in our keyboards so the only cost would be for a non-free app.

I'm messing with "Drum Computer" on ios so far and it might do what I need (and much more). Any other suggestions?

For creating drum patterns Zenbeats, iMPC2, Korg Gadget, EG Pulse, Patterning 2 or even any kind of DAW like Nanostudio 2 or Garageband could do. Most come with factory content already which you can alter.

It seems to me for your goal you would benefit from a cliplauncher style app with saved patterns (could be from forementioned apps or native ones). In that context I think of Novation Launchpad, Groovebox, Blocks Wave, Auxy or even Sampletank (free) or even DrumJam. Options are endless😉

Drum Computer is the bees knees, but I wish I could live record into the sequencer. Some people complain that it lacks oomph, but it's a matter of getting familiar with the synthesis engine. However, don't forget that the sequencer also sends MIDI out. I layer it with FAC Drumkit, which I recommend you try also.
